Seafood clerk vs deli worker

The differences between seafood clerks and deli workers can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. Additionally, a seafood clerk has an average salary of $31,941, which is higher than the $28,578 average annual salary of a deli worker.

The top three skills for a seafood clerk include food handling, math and basic math. The most important skills for a deli worker are premier customer service, food safety, and customer service.

What does a seafood clerk do?

A seafood clerk is well-trained personnel who has a diverse knowledge of seafood and answers customer questions as well as advises them on the best product to buy depending on what they are looking for. They oversee almost all activities that take place between the time the product is ready for sale to the point where the customer is ready to purchase the product. Their duties and responsibilities include providing customer service and answering all questions related to the products in the market.

What does a deli worker do?

A deli worker specializes in handling deli products and providing customer service in retail stores. They are primarily responsible for packaging and labeling products according to their weight and type, assigning prices, sorting out quality, and arranging them on display, all while following food safety and health guidelines. They must also respond to inquiries, suggest products, resolve any issues or concerns, handle special orders, and maintain cleanliness and sanitation. Furthermore, it is crucial to implement all policies and regulations, maintaining a safe and healthy environment for everyone.
